Filter by: Sort by:
185 results found in Businesses for internet service providers
Clapham Internet Cafe

118b Clapham High St. Lambeth, London, United Kingdom, SW4 7UH

Datadial Ltd

8 Glenthorne Mews, 115a Glenthorne Rd. Hammersmith, London, United Kingdom, W6 0LJ

cokernet.net

38 Nunhead Green Southwark, Greater London, United Kingdom, SE15 3QF

Fluidata Ltd

2 More London Southwark, Greater London, United Kingdom, SE1 2AP

Glasplus Ltd

Canada House Business Centre, 272, Field End Rd. Ruislip, Greater London, United Kingdom, HA4 9NA

First Class Telecom

30 Watling Ave. Edgware, Greater London, United Kingdom, HA8 0LR

En-Crypt Internet Cafe

123 Queensway Westminster Abbey, London, United Kingdom, W2 4SJ

iceConnnect

24-26 Arcadia Ave., Finchley Central Barnet, London, United Kingdom, N3 2JU

Iidstone.biz

97 Mill Hill Rd. Ealing, London, United Kingdom, W3 8JF

Leadgenerators Ltd

Suite 101, Parkway House, Sheen Ln. Richmond upon Thames, Greater London, United Kingdom, SW14 8LS

120 of 185
Advertisement